Try Crescent Roll Sloppy Joe Casserole. In a greased 9×12 pan, place a full can of crescent rolls closing the seams together. Put the leftover sloppy joe meat on top, add some shredded cheese, then spread another can of crescent rolls on top. Bake at 350 for about 15 minutes or till the rolls are cooked through.

Homemade sloppy joe dip will transform your leftover sloppy joes into a mouthwatering appetizer. Each scoop of this meaty cheese dip delivers the perfect balance of tangy, sweet, and salty. To handle this beefy dip, you need a hefty tortilla chip or pita bread. Dig into that leftover sloppy joe stash and make this easy and crowd-pleasing recipe.

Chili Dogs. Turn an ordinary hot dog into a flavor-filled chili dog using leftover sloppy joe meat! Start by heating the leftover meat until it's hot. Once the meat is hot, spoon some onto each hot dog bun so that the bun is completely covered. Top with diced onion, chili powder, and salt, if desired. Enjoy your chili dog with a side of chips.
